CVE-2026-78140: Dromara UJCMS web-file-template Endpoint WebFileTemplateController.java update special elements in template engine
Published Aug 23, 2026
·Updated
A flaw has been found in Dromara UJCMS up to 10.1.3. The impacted element is the function update of the file src/main/java/com/ujcms/cms/ext/web/backendapi/WebFileTemplateController.java of the component web-file-template Endpoint. Executing a manipulation can lead to improper neutralization of special elements used in a template engine. The attack can be launched remotely. The exploit has been published and may be used.

Frequently Asked Questions
1
Who can exploit this issue?
The issue is remotely reachable, but exploitation requires high privileges. No user interaction is required.
2
Which versions are affected?
Dromara UJCMS versions up to and including 10.1.3 are reported as affected.
3
Is exploit activity a practical concern?
Yes. A public exploit has been published, so organizations should assume the flaw may be usable by attackers who have the required privileges.
